ARTICLE AD BOX
Yes, Social Security Administration systems that trust connected COBOL request to beryllium updated. No, Elon, it can't beryllium done quickly.
The Social Security Administration (SSA) costs strategy has much than 60 cardinal lines of COBOL code. That makes it 1 of nan world’s largest, not to mention oldest, codebases. Everyone agrees it needs to beryllium updated. But, sorry, there’s nary measurement it tin beryllium updated successful specified months.
Nevertheless, Elon Musk and his “Department of Government Efficiency” (DOGE) declare they can convert nan ancient SSA codification to Java aliases immoderate different modern connection successful only a fewer months. Reminder DOGE isn’t a existent section — and that modernization effort isn’t apt to hap anytime soon.
Seriously, I’ve seen this rodeo before. For example, nan Internal Revenue Service (IRS) has been trying to switch nan 200,000-line assembly connection Individual Master File (IMF) pinch Java for decades. Hasn’t happened. The latest scheme was to replace nan IMF by 2028. I opportunity “was” because President Donald J. Trump, Musk, and DOGE have cut nan IRS modernization costs to zilch.
As for SSA, it was going to switch COBOL pinch Java successful 2017, a codification translator expected to return 5 years; it failed. (That’s why we’re having this speech now.) Part of nan problem was owed to nan COVID-19 pandemic. But, arsenic Ernst & Young noted, nan agency besides didn’t person a existent scheme for modernizing its bequest IT systems, nor 1 to place and way nan systems.
Guess what? There’s nary existent scheme today, either. All we cognize is that Musk, yes-man Steve Davis and nine kid package engineers, and immoderate undefined AI programme will miraculously toggle shape nan codification into Java.
I uncertainty immoderate of them tin moreover publication COBOL code. This is, aft all, nan aforesaid unit who thought location were hordes of 150-year-old fraudsters ripping disconnected Social Security. What they didn’t recognize was that COBOL doesn’t person a standardized measurement of dealing pinch dates, which led to records for galore century-old-plus group who were not — I repeat- — not getting an unfair penny of authorities funds.
Why should they know? Over a decade ago, fewer than 1 successful 4 colleges offered COBOL classes.
Thinking of dates, that’s not nan only information successful that codebase kept successful formats incompatible pinch modern languages. Converting this information accurately is important and fraught pinch risks. Any errors during nan conversion process could consequence successful information nonaccomplishment aliases corruption, which would person catastrophic consequences for nan millions of Americans who trust connected Social Security benefits.
Commerce Secretary Howard Lutnick believes that if Social Security checks didn’t spell retired 1 month, his mother-in-law “wouldn’t telephone and complain.” Maybe she wouldn’t — aft all, she has a billionaire son-in-law. I don’t. I stake nan immense mostly of nan 73 cardinal different Americans who dangle connected it don’t person billionaires successful nan family either.
Even if these youngsters did grok nan language, knowing COBOL is only portion of nan problem. You see, COBOL is much than conscionable a coding language. It besides incorporates organizational processes and policies. That’s not an attack modern developers woody with.
In addition, COBOL systems were not designed to merge seamlessly pinch modern technologies. A migration requires extended customization to guarantee compatibility pinch newer package and hardware, which is some costly and complex. This integration situation was exacerbated by nan request to support nan system’s functionality during the transition, a delicate balancing enactment that demands meticulous readying and execution.
Meticulous is not nan connection I’d usage for Musk and his move-fast and break-things bunch.
As Waldo Jaquith, erstwhile head of exertion acquisition for nan Inflation Reduction Act, said connected Bluesky astir nan scheme, “I’m an master successful modernizing bequest authorities package systems. This is profoundly stupid and will decidedly fail, and it’s conscionable a mobility of whether our societal information strategy fails on pinch it.
“I cannot deliberation of a azygous morganatic logic for DOGE to execute specified a modernization, particularly connected specified a clip scale.”
Jason Fichtner, a erstwhile SSA lawman commissioner, told CNBC: “If you start messing pinch nan system’s code, that could effect those who are presently getting benefits now, and that’s a caller front-and-center concern.
“You can’t conscionable flip a move 1 nighttime and expect to beryllium capable to upgrade. It takes owed diligence, and you person to understand nan complexity of nan programs,” he added.
In ray of DOGE’s worker cuts astatine nan agency, Fichtner and Kathleen Romig, head of Social Security and Disability Policy astatine nan Center connected Budget and Policy Priorities, warned successful a column: “If Social Security’s machine systems acquisition an outage, which has happened doubly successful caller years, nan agency whitethorn deficiency nan expertise to resoluteness it.”
Unless Congress acts soon to artifact DOGE’s misguided exertion plans, Social Security, which has ne'er missed a costs successful its astir 90 years, mightiness yet not present American workers’ hard-earned status checks. Yes, bequest systems should beryllium replaced and upgraded. No one’s arguing they shouldn’t be.
But waving a magic AI wand powered up by a governmental schedule isn’t nan measurement to do it.
SUBSCRIBE TO OUR NEWSLETTER
From our editors consecutive to your inbox
Get started by entering your email reside below.